Beuchert’s Saloon

Well this place used to be a female run speak easy that was hidden behind a Singer sewing machine shop so really they had me at female run speakeasy plus sewing. Even for those of us who don’t love sewing machines, maybe you love awesomeness. Or buffalo heads. Or just a really cool vibe cause this place has it. You could hold a private-ish event in the back with 30 or so friends standing or you could rent out the whole place for a bigger bash.
